Claim the Stage is a podcast for women who want to learn how to speak on stage, online, and speak up in life. Hosted by Angela Lussier, award-winning professional speaker, seven-time author, and CEO and founder of the Speaker Sisterhood, a network of public speaking clubs for women. <p>You shared something personal. You allowed yourself to be judged and get feedback. You did something scary in front of other people. And now...</p> <p>You have a vulnerability hangover.</p> <p>How do you know? You’re saying…</p> <ul> <li>OMG I did that wrong</li> <li>I overshared</li> <li>My speech was boring</li> <li>I was the worst in the group</li> <li>I totally bombed that</li> <li>I can never go back there</li> <li>Everyone else was so much better</li> </ul> <p>What next? You're stuck in a loop of negative thinking and you can't get out. On today's episode, I share three ways to manage your vulnerability hangover so it doesn't own you!</p> <p>Want to join a public speaking club and improve your speaking skills?
